1. Understand the CLAT Exam Pattern and Syllabus

Why It’s Important

 Before diving into preparation, it is crucial to understand the CLAT exam pattern and syllabus. The exam consists of five sections: English Language (28-32 questions) Current Affairs & General Knowledge (35-39 questions) Legal Reasoning (35-39 questions) Logical Reasoning (28-32 questions) Quantitative Techniques (13-17 questions) 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Analyze previous years' papers to identify trends. Focus on high-weightage topics such as Legal Reasoning and Current Affairs. Allocate time wisely—spend more time on sections where you are weak. 

2. Create a Structured Study Plan

Why It’s Important

 A well-structured study plan ensures consistent preparation and prevents last-minute stress. 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Divide your preparation into phases: Phase 1 (6-8 months before CLAT): Build foundational concepts. Phase 2 (3-5 months before CLAT): Intensive practice and mock tests. Phase 3 (Last 2 months): Revision and speed enhancement. Daily and weekly targets help maintain discipline. Include breaks to avoid burnout. 

3. Master Legal Reasoning (The Game-Changer Section)

Why It’s Important

 Legal Reasoning carries the highest weightage (around 25%) and tests your ability to apply legal principles. 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

4. Strengthen English & Comprehension Skills

Why It’s Important

 The English section tests grammar, vocabulary, and comprehension skills, which are crucial for legal studies. 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Read newspapers (The Hindu, Indian Express) daily. Practice RC passages with time limits. Learn new words and their legal usage. Solve grammar exercises from standard books like Wren & Martin. 

5. Stay Updated with Current Affairs & GK

Why It’s Important

 Current Affairs contribute significantly to the GK section and Legal Reasoning (recent judgments). 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Follow monthly current affairs magazines (Pratiyogita Darpan, Manorama Yearbook). Make notes of important events, awards, and legal updates. Use apps like Inshorts for quick news updates. Revise last 6-12 months of news before the exam. 

6. Enhance Logical & Critical Reasoning Skills

Why It’s Important

 Logical Reasoning tests analytical and problem-solving abilities, which are essential for law. 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Practice puzzles, syllogisms, and analogies regularly. Use books like RS Aggarwal’s Verbal & Non-Verbal Reasoning. Take timed quizzes to improve speed. 

7. Improve Quantitative Techniques (Maths for CLAT)

Why It’s Important

 Though less weightage, Quantitative Techniques can be a scoring section if prepared well. 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Focus on basics (Percentage, Profit & Loss, Ratio, Average). Practice 10-15 questions daily from Class 10 NCERT Maths. Avoid complex calculations—look for shortcuts.

9. Time Management & Exam Strategy

Why It’s Important

 CLAT is a speed-based exam—managing time efficiently is key. 

Strategy from Mumbai Coaches

 Section-wise time allocation: Legal Reasoning: 35-40 mins Logical Reasoning: 30 mins English: 25 mins GK: 15 mins Maths: 10 mins Attempt easy questions first. Avoid guesswork (0.25 negative marking).

Additionally, we will highlight how CLAT coaching in Mumbai can offer specific tools and support to navigate these hurdles effectively.Understanding the Sources of Stress and Anxiety during CLAT Preparation:

  • High Stakes: The significance of CLAT in securing admission to a top law school can create immense pressure to perform well, leading to anxiety.
  • Competition: The sheer number of aspirants vying for limited seats can fuel a sense of competition and fear of failure.
  • Uncertainty: The unpredictability of the exam format and its dependence on varying difficulty levels can cause anxiety about the unknown.
  • Self-Doubt: Comparing oneself to others or experiencing setbacks during preparation can trigger feelings of inadequacy and self-doubt.
  • External Pressures: Societal expectations, parental pressure, and personal aspirations can create an additional layer of stress.

Effective Strategies to Combat Stress and Anxiety:

  1. Prioritize and Organize:
  • Structure your study schedule: Break down the vast syllabus into manageable chunks and create a realistic daily plan. This provides a sense of control and direction.
  • Focus on weak areas: Identify topics that require more attention and prioritize them without neglecting your strengths.
  • Set achievable goals: Break down your long-term goal of cracking CLAT into smaller, realistic milestones. Achieving these will boost confidence and motivation.
  1. Embrace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ques:
  • Regular meditation: Practicing meditation for even 15 minutes daily can significantly improve focus, clarity, and stress management.
  • Deep breathing exercises: Techniques like alternate nostril breathing can be practiced throughout the day to calm the mind and reduce anxiety.
  • Progressive muscle relaxation: Tense and relax different muscle groups in your body sequentially to release physical tension.
  1. Prioritize Physical Activity and Healthy Habits:
  • Regular exercise: Engaging in physical activity like brisk walking, yoga, or running for at least 30 minutes most days releases endorphins, which can elevate mood and reduce stress.
  • Maintain a balanced diet: Nourish your body with healthy foods rich in essential nutrients to support brain function and overall well-being. Stay hydrated by consuming sufficient water throughout the day.
  • Ensure adequate sleep: Aim for 7-8 hours of quality sleep each night to promote cognitive function and emotional regulation.
  1. Build a Support System:
  • Confide in trusted individuals: Talk to family, friends, or a therapist about your anxieties and concerns. Sharing your feelings can alleviate the burden and gain valuable perspectives.
  • Connect with fellow CLAT aspirants: Join online forums or study groups to connect with others preparing for the exam. Sharing experiences and motivating each other can create a sense of community and belonging.
